If there's one person who can look stylish in the summer heat, it's ITV presenter Cat Deeley. Back in May, the 48-year-old This Morning star embraced the return of an 80s fashion trend, wearing a puffball dress for hosting duties.
Cat's chic ensemble was from high-street brand Reiss - and it's now heavily reduced in the sale. The Belinda Cotton Shirred Bubble-Hem Mini Dress in Navy usually costs £198, but shoppers can save £100 and get their hands on it for £98.
Selfridges is also selling the Reiss number on its website for £98. Meanwhile, Nobody's Child has an incredibly similar style in black or white colourways for £34.50 (was £69) - called the Loie Bubble Hem Mini Dress.

The Reiss Belinda dress is made from 100% cotton. Elongated shirring extends from the neckline to over the hips, forming a flattering silhouette that gently hugs the figure, while a voluminous bubble hem balances the look.
To complete her This Morning look, Cat added some white strappy sandals with a chunky chain ankle strap and gold hoops. Her blonde locks were styled in perfect curls, for even more glamour.
One of the things we love about the ITV star's dress is how easy it can be dressed up or down. The versatile style works well with high heels, as proven by Cat, but would look just as great with flats for casual outings.
The annoying part is that it only comes in regular sizes. According to an interview she did with Mirror in 2010, Cat measures at 5'10 tall, the same height as the model wearing the Belinda dress on reiss.com. Those who usually opt for petite sizing might want to bear this in mind.
